  • When selecting a hole drill bit for your project, it's important to consider the material you'll be drilling into, the size of the hole you need, and the type of finish you desire. Additionally, always make sure to use the appropriate drill speed and pressure to prevent damage to the material or the bit.
  • 4. Percussion Drills Percussion drills use a pneumatic hammer to drive a cutting tool into the ground. They are ideal for drilling deep holes and are often used in mining and geological exploration.
